Subject: Assignment service cut-over complete

Team,

The cut-over from the legacy bucketing library to the Splitstone assignment service finished tonight. All experiment lookups now go through the central service; client-side hashing is disabled. Assignment parity checks ran clean for six hours. If you see drift alerts, page the experimentation channel before rolling back. The service is running with the following production configuration.

settings of fahag-haduf:
[ulaox]
port = 8443
region = south-2
host = ulaox.lumiccorp.internal
timeout_ms = 500
retries = 8

## Tuning

The receipt mailer (Almsgate) batches donation receipts and sends through the Thornquay relay. On-call: if the queue backs up, resist the urge to crank batch size — the relay rate-limits per connection, and bigger batches just mean bigger retries. Scale worker count first, then shorten the flush interval. Dedupe window must stay longer than the retry horizon or donors get duplicate receipts, which generates tickets. All knobs live in one place and are read at worker start. Current production values follow.

tuning table, kajop-yafof:
QUOTAS = {
    "wenath": 10,
    "ulaael": 5,
}

Compaction in the Dellmarsh broker retains the latest record per key and discards superseded entries; provenance metadata rides in the record headers and survives compaction intact. Future maintainers: never strip headers during segment rewrite, or downstream audit tooling loses its lineage chain. Compaction runs are themselves logged as provenance events, keyed by segment ID, so you can reconstruct which build performed any rewrite. Each compaction cycle stamps its output segments with the token below.

build token for kajog-baguf: htk14_e43bf70f92bbf6